The modern version of poker uses a “preference” deck of thirty-two cards. Its small volume and the absence of jokers reduce the proportion of chance and increase opportunities logical analysis. Let us recall that each of the four suits (spade, club, diamond, heart) contains the following cards:

ace (A) > king (K) > queen (D) > jack (B) > ten (10) > nine (9) > eight (8) > seven (7).

Here and below the designation a >b means that a stronger b. The suits are equal and are designated by the first letter of the name preceding the card designation. For example: PD- Queen of Spades, T7- seven of clubs, CHA- ace of hearts, etc.

Let's list all the names and seniority of card combinations that occur in poker.

Royal flush. These are five cards of the same suit, forming the so-called “density”. This class has its own hierarchy

(A, K, D, B, 10) > (K, D, V, 10, 9) > (D, V, 10, 9, 8) > (B, 10, 9, 8, 7) > (10, 9, 8, 7, A).

(Image 1)

Here the left one, the strongest combination, is called “Ace Royal Flush”, and the right one, the weakest, is called “Cyclic Royal Flush”.

Kare. These are four cards of the same value, and

(Image 2)

quad of aces > quad of kings >... > quad of sevens.

Color. Five cards of the same suit, not forming a "density". The strongest "color" combination is ( A, K, D, B, 9).

(Image 3)

Full(three + two). Three cards of the same rank + two cards of the same rank. For example, three kings + two tens. When comparing two fulls, the one with the higher three is stronger.

(Image 4)

Troika. Three cards of the same value.

(Illustration 5)

Kent (straight). Five cards forming a "density", but not of the same color.

(Image 6)

Dopper(two + two). Two pairs of cards of the same value (but not four of a kind!).

(Illustration 7)

For example, two nines + two sevens. Some of the doppers have proper names. So, two aces + two kings- "Concrete", and two eights + two sevens- "Sand".

Deuce. Two cards of the same value.

(Illustration 8)

Besparye. All other combinations.

The combinations are ordered as follows:

royal flush > four of a kind > color > full > three of a kind > kent > dopper > deuce > unpaired.

Let us briefly describe the technical essence of the game, for example, between two participants X And Y. It includes two stages:

1. Distribution and trading. First, the players are dealt five cards (obviously, there are ten fewer cards left in the “truncated” deck). After this, players take turns placing money bets. If the bids are equalized (first round of bidding), move on to the next stage.

2. Barter and trade. Each player, at his own discretion, can discard, without showing his opponent, no more than four of his cards and receive in return the same number of new ones from the “truncated” deck. After this, the rates begin to increase again. If the bets are equalized (second round of bidding), the cards are revealed and the one with the stronger wins card combination.

The main problem players face X And Y, is to find out "whether his card combination is stronger." Note that each player has knowledge of his discarded cards and his cards in his hands (no more than nine in total). However, this is not enough to unambiguously resolve the “main issue”, with the exception of some cases. For example, if a player has an Ace Royal Flush in his hands, then he obviously has no one to fear. In this regard, it is relevant

Problem. What is the weakest combination (taking into account discarded cards) with which you can not be afraid of anything?

When solving this problem, it is useful to introduce the concept of so-called passing cards. We will call the player's passing cards X Union

cards discarded by him + cards in his hands that do not participate in the combination.

These cards do not in any way affect the strength of the combination itself, but can provide valuable information. In particular, if the player X has a combination square of kings and among his passing cards there is an ace, then he need not be afraid quad of aces at the opponent's. In this case, the player's ace is said to be X blocks a player's quad of aces Y. Of course, the combination itself is a carrier of useful information about the possibility of the opponent having certain combinations. It is natural to call the player’s complete set of cards X combining the cards of his combination with a set of his passing cards.

Let's list the cards of a certain suit of the player X, which limit the number of possible royal flushes (of the same suit) a player can have Y:

A) 10 blocks five royal flushes (that is, all of them);

b) jack or 9 , each individually, blocks four royal flushes;

V) lady or 8 , each individually, blocks three royal flushes;

G) ace, king or 7 , each individually, blocks two royal flushes.

The following is true

Statement 1. Let the player have X there is a four of a dozen in hand, and among the passing cards there are ( B, D, K, A). Then the player Y there always turns out to be a weaker combination.

In fact, the player Y there cannot be a combination of high quads, since (jack, queen, king, ace) are among the passing cards X. In addition, each royal flush contains a ten card. Since the player has all the tens X, then Y There cannot be any royal flush combination.

There is an opinion among professional poker players that statement 1 is correct solution the problem posed above. However, from an aesthetic point of view, it seems possible to strengthen Statement 1, since in its formulation only four (out of five!) passing cards are used. Let us show that this is indeed the case. Let's call a set of four or five passing cards "offsuit" if it contains all four suits. Below, the information of the five passing cards is used, and the corresponding result is a strengthening of the previous one.

Statement 2. Let the player have X there is a square of nines in your hands, and ( 10, V, D, K, A) - passed and "offsuit". Then the player Y turns out to be a weaker combination.

Indeed: the player Y there cannot be a combination of high quads, since ( 10, V, D, K, A) are among the passing cards. Now suppose that the player has Y There is a royal flush combination. Since the player has all nines X, then he can only have a “royal flush Ace”, that is ( A, K, D, V, 10 ). Let, for example, the suit of this combination be a spade, then the player X the following five cards will obviously not be available: P10, PV, PD, PC, PA.

This means that in the player’s set of passing cards X the suit of spades is not represented. But this contradicts the “diversity” condition. Similarly, it is established that the player has no Y combinations of royal flushes and other suits. Therefore, in this situation the player X There's really nothing to be afraid of.

Here the question arises about the possibility of strengthening this result. Negative response to this question is contained in the following.

Statement 3. Let the player have X the combination is below quad of nines. Then the player Y there may be a stronger combination with any set of player passing cards X.

In fact, let us consider sequentially possible options poker combinations (weaker than quad of nines) in the player's hands X.

1) Four of a kind eights or square of sevens. Then, with five passing cards, there are clearly not enough of them to block six higher quads (from nines before ace);

2) Color(for example, peaks). It's somewhat surprising that the player here has X there is a combination that, together with four passing cards, blocks all royal flushes and all fours of the player Y. For example,

(PA, PC, PD, P8, P7) + T10+ B10 + ChV, Ch9.

Here is a description of such unique card designs of the same color.

Firstly, so that the player X not to be afraid of any of the opponent’s squares, he needs to have a full set of representatives from all eight squares. Consequently, in a complete set (of nine cards), only one “dignity” appears twice (for example, 10 ), and the rest are presented in one copy.

Secondly, so that the player X not to be afraid of any of the fifteen royal flushes (five in clubs + five in diamonds + five in hearts) of the opponent, you must have two tens in the set of your four passing cards, for example P10 And B10+ a pair of hearts that work together to block all heart royal flushes. Note that, according to the previous paragraph, this pair of hearts can no longer contain a card 10 , since it is already used twice in clubs and diamonds. That's why full list all nine “killer pairs” are given by the list:

(A, 9); (K, 8); (K, 9); (D 7); (D, 8); (D, 9); (AT 7); (AT 8); (AT 9).

It is easy to understand that the general design (up to the change of all colors) is determined as follows. Passing cards:

T10+ B10 + "pair of killers"(worm).

And the card combination - the peak color - is specified as the difference of sets

{A, K, D, B, 9, 8, 7} - "pair of killers"(in peak color).

Now note that the resulting (and obligatory!) spades combination in the player’s hands X always less than the next (and possible!) combination ( A, K, D, V, 9)(club or diamond) player Y.

The analysis of middle and low combinations is quite simple, and we leave it to the reader.

Thus, quad of nines with a suitable set of passing cards it turns out to be the weakest combination.

In conclusion, we note that mathematical questions can be posed by analyzing almost any card game. So, for the game of “Throwing Fool” we formulate and solve the following problems:

Task 1. Let two play. Show that the game ends in a finite amount of time.

Solution. Let us denote by 2 n total number cards in play. Next we will argue by induction.

If n = 1, then after one move the game obviously ends.

Let the finite duration of the game be established for 2 ,..., 2 n. Consider 2 n + 2. Two situations are possible:

a) one player “walks” all the time, and the other receives. Since there are a finite number of cards, the game ends in a finite number of moves;

b) if the second player managed to fight back, total cards are reduced by even number and, by induction, the game will end in a finite time.

Task 2. Let three play - X, Y And Z. Can the game go on forever?

Solution. Maybe. So, let at some point in time each player have two cards in their hands, namely:

player X It has P6 And P7;

player Y It has T8 And T9;

player Z It has B10 And BV; trump card hearts.

With this choice of six different cards Players do not have the additional opportunity to “throw” cards to the opponent. This circumstance simplifies the analysis of the game.

Let each player play with the highest value card during his turn. In this case, none of the players manages to “fight back”, and then an endless cyclical process arises:

X walks - Y accepts

then Z walks - X accepts

Card combinations in ascending order

We can represent poker combinations of cards in ascending order as the following sequence:

Royal Flush > Straight Flush > Four of a Kind > Full House > Flush > Straight > Set (Trips; Three of a Kind) > Two Pairs > One Pair > High Card

Don't forget that sometimes the combinations of players' cards coincide. In this case, victory is determined by the seniority of the cards participating in the combination.

Royal Flush

Ace, King, Queen, Jack and Ten of the same suit. It is essentially a suited high straight. The rarest and strongest combination in poker.

Straight Flush

Any five cards in a row based on seniority and the same suit. If two players have made a straight flush, then the combination in which the last card is higher wins. A straight flush can either start with an Ace or end with an Ace (Royal Flush).

Four of a Kind


Four cards of the same value. If two players have the same four of a kind, then the one with the higher “kicker” (fifth card) wins. For example: on a table of 8,8,8,8,7, both players hit four of a kind. One has K2 in his hands, the other has Q6. The first player with the combination 8,8,8,8,K wins.

Full House


Three cards of the same value and a pair of any two cards. If both players have collected a Full House, then the one whose three from the combination is the highest wins. If three cards are equal, the pair is compared and the one with the higher card wins.

Flush


Five cards of the same suit. The sequence can be any. If both players have a Flush, then the player with the highest card in the combination wins. If the highest Flush card is common, then the next highest card is compared.

Ace-high Straight

Five cards in a row in order of seniority with an Ace. The suits of the cards are different. If the Ace is the highest card in the hand, then it is the strongest straight (A,K,Q,J,T). If the Ace is the lowest card, then it is the weakest straight (A,2,3,4,5).

Street


Five cards in a row according to seniority. The suits of the cards are different. If both players have made a Straight, then the one in whose combination the last card is higher wins. In this case, the Ace can be considered either the highest card in the combination or the lowest. The highest street is A,K,Q,J,T. The lowest street is A,2,3,4,5.

Set or Three (Three of a Kind)


Three cards of the same value. In our example, these are three Aces and two additional cards, which are considered a kicker and are taken into account if both players have the same Set or Three.

Two pairs


Two cards of one rank and two cards of another rank. In our case, these are two Aces and two Kings. If both players have collected a Two Pair combination, then they are compared, and the one whose highest pair is higher wins. If players have the same Two Pair, then the one whose fifth card (kicker) is higher wins.

One pair


Two cards of the same value. In the example, the pair will be two Aces. If both players have collected a Pair, then they are compared by seniority. If the opponents have the same Pair, then the winner is determined by the highest additional card (kicker). If they are equal, then the second and third additional cards are compared.

High card


Any five cards, which do not add up to any of the combinations described above. The winner is determined by the highest card. If both players have the same highest card, then the second, third, fourth and even fifth cards are compared. If all cards are equal, then the players simply divide the pot.

Kicker- this is a card that does not form a combination, but is taken into account when determining the winner if the players at the table have collected the same combinations. For example, both players collected a pair of queens. The one with the highest card in his hand, besides the queens, wins. If there are 4, 6, Q, 9, 2 on the board, one of the players has KQ and the other JQ, then the one with the king kicker will win.

Sometimes the kicker may be common, and then the opponents simply divide the pot. A classic example: a board with any two pairs and an ace. In general, try not to call raises from early positions with marginal hands like T3o.

How the combination is made

Poker hand is a set of 5 cards that form one of the following combinations: high card, pair, two pair, set, straight, flush, four of a kind, straight flush or royal flush.

All combinations in Texas Hold'em and Omaha consist of 5 cards. Both the player's cards and the community cards on the table are used. The main rule is that only those cards that give the maximum possible combination in the hand are taken into account.

There are X number of options for using cards when making combinations in Hold'em:

  • 2 player cards + 3 cards on the table. For example, the player has QJ on the board A8Q2J. The combination will be QJ for the player + QJA on the board.
  • 1 player card + 4 cards on the table. For example, player 85 has 8K7Q4 on the board. The “pair” combination will be obtained from the player’s 8 + 8KQ7 on the board.
  • 0 player cards + 5 cards on the table. For example, player JQ has 5,6,7,8,9 on the board. The “common straight” combination will be obtained solely from the cards on the board.

Low combination- this is a combination that has the least significance of all possible in the hand. If the player has A8 on the board A7542, then his low combination is 24578. You need to collect low combinations in some types of poker, for example in Omaha Hi-Lo.
